LTPs
Long-Term Potentiation, a long-lasting increase in synaptic strength between two neurons that is considered one of the cellular mechanisms that underlies learning and memory.
Flashbulb Memories
Highly detailed, exceptionally vivid 'snapshot' of the moment and circumstances in which a piece of surprising and consequential (or emotionally arousing) news was heard.
Infantile Amnesia
Infantile Amnesia is the phenomenon where individuals are unable to recall memories from the early years of their life, typically before the age of three to four years.
